Indian PM to hold his first talks with Kashmiri separatists
NEW DELHI - Indian Prime Minister Manmohan Singh will hold his first-ever meeting with Kashmiri separatists next week after moderates accepted his invitation for talks on the future of the divided region, his office said on Wednesday. “The prime minister has invited the Hurriyat chairman and other leaders for talks,” said Singh’s press officer Sanjaya Baru, who added that the meeting would be held in Delhi on September 5.

The leader of Hurriyat’s moderate faction, Mirwaiz Umer Farooq, told AFP in Indian-Kashmir’s summer capital Srinagar that the group had not received the invitation yet but that they would attend the meeting. “We have accepted the invitation in principle,” Farooq told AFP. ”We will discuss all aspects of the meeting tomorrow during a meeting of the working committee, executive council and the general council,” he said.

“We had asked for the meeting at the highest level and our plea has been accepted. That is what we wanted a meeting with the prime minister,” he said.
